Reporting to the Sr. Director of Infrastructure & Operations, the Director of Network Services provides strategic leadership, operational oversight, and long-term vision for the University's enterprise network infrastructure. This role is accountable for the reliability, security, scalability, and performance of all campus networking services supporting academic instruction, research, healthcare-related programs, residential life, and administrative operations.

Serving as the senior authority for network services, the Director leads a team of network engineers and administrators, manages critical vendor partnerships, and aligns network strategy with institutional priorities, cybersecurity requirements, and future-facing technologies. This position balances executive-level planning with operational excellence, ensuring the University's network is resilient, modern, and capable of supporting evolving teaching, research, and digital transformation initiatives.

Essential Functions:

Strategic Leadership & Vision

* Define and execute the University's enterprise network strategy, roadmap, and architectural direction, including wired, wireless, data center, cloud connectivity, and edge networking.

* Align network services with institutional strategic goals, academic innovation, research needs, and clinical/healthcare-related programs.

* Lead modernization initiatives such as next-generation wireless, network automation, zero-trust networking, and cloud-integrated architectures.

* Serve as a trusted advisor to IT leadership and executive stakeholders on network capabilities, risks, and investment priorities.

Operational Oversight

* Ensure high availability, performance, and resilience of campus-wide network services, including core, distribution, access, and wireless infrastructure.

* Establish and enforce operational standards, change management practices, monitoring, and incident response processes.

* Oversee 24x7 network operations, escalation procedures, and coordination during critical incidents or outages.

* Maintain comprehensive network documentation, diagrams, standards, and lifecycle management plans.

People & Team Leadership

* Lead, mentor, and develop a high-performing team of network engineers, administrators, and operational staff.

* Establish clear roles, responsibilities, performance expectations, and professional development pathways.

* Foster a culture of accountability, documentation, collaboration, and continuous improvement.

* Support succession planning and workforce sustainability for critical network functions.

Financial & Vendor Management

* Own the network services budget, including forecasting, capital planning, renewals, and cost optimization.

* Develop and manage multi-year capital investment plans for network infrastructure.

* Lead vendor relationships with strategic partners (e.g., Cisco, wireless providers, carriers, monitoring platforms).

Governance & Stakeholder Engagement

* Represent Network Services on University committees related to technology, risk, and academic initiatives.

* Communicate network strategy, major initiatives, and service impacts clearly to technical and non-technical audiences.

* Partner with academic, research, and administrative units to understand requirements and translate them into scalable network solutions.
